Find a Fitness Partner
A big part of sticking with your fitness resolutions is accountability. If you don’t already have a fitness partner or accountability buddy, take a moment to find one. Enlist a good friend or connect with someone at your gym. You may even find someone with similar goals at a studio fitness class!
A fitness partner is someone you can lean on as you work toward your goals, and they can be a source of motivation. You can give each other pointers, serve as a support system through challenges, and you can inspire eachother to raise the bar even higher.
Set Realistic Goals
Have you ever set a goal that was too lofty? It happens. You may start working toward that goal but end up letting it fall by the wayside because it took too much time and energy. While it’s okay to set challenging goals, make sure they’re realistic.
Realistic goals are the kinds of goals that you have the support and resources to accomplish. They also come with smaller milestones that provide wins along the way and help you stay motivated to stay the course. If your goals feel like they’re way out of reach, try setting smaller milestones and celebrate every win you have in the gym.
